         Art has forever been a part of my life.  My art is a unique blend of my life, the people in my life and the natural ability that I have been blessed with.  I am an educator with a Bachleor’s Degree in secondary education and am employed with Limestone County Board of Education.  Thru the years I have enjoyed many different forms of art that include dance, sculpture, and painting.  My favorite form of art is oil painting.  I find it very relaxing and somewhat therapeutic; the process of applying paint and creating images that is my interpretation of the things I see.  Not unlike many artists, I do favor certain subject matter.  My favorites include:  Portraits, landscapes and still life’s.  My art can be found in private collections as far away as Russia and Australia, and from California to Georgia.

            I cannot boast of a long and impressive list of art academies that I have attended.  However, I diligently engross myself with personal study and I have attended several independent workshops from artists in Alabama, Arizona and Florida.  God has blessed me in many ways.  Ever since I was very young, I have relished every opportunity to nurture the talents I have been blessed with. 

            I guess you could say that much of my work is a reflection of my values.  I sincerely enjoy bringing pleasure to my family and friends through art.  Growing up on a family farm in Killingsworth Cove, a community near Gurley, Alabama, provided me with an enriched childhood where family values and hard work were the staples of everyday life.  My parents are Bobby and Dorothy Baugh Osmer.  I have two sisters and one brother.  I am married to Jon and we have two sons, Ben & Josh.  My family supports and encourages me in my art and the opportunities it presents to touch the lives of others.
